Cedar Rapids 12 Beloit 2 - Sunday
WP: Beardsley (4-7)
LP: Twomey (2-4)
S: None
Time: 2:58
Attn: 3,715
Cedar Rapids cranked out 23 hits in their 12-2 throttling of the Snappers on Sunday. The Kernels swatted nine extra-base hits including two home runs and two triples, and the overall hit count was the most Beloit had allowed in a single game in their third 10-run loss of the year. The Snappers have now lost 13 of their last 16 games including seven straight on the road.
Already trailing 3-0, Beloit used three pitchers to get through the six-run fifth inning by Cedar Rapids. Snappers starter Kyle Twomey did not retire the first three hitters of the inning and was responsible for the first three runs before Beloit motioned for Jesus Zambrano from the bullpen. Zambrano only retired just two of his six batters in the inning and allowed three more runs before Yordys Alejo escaped the frame. Twomey allowed a Snappers season-high 12 hits including five doubles to the Kernels.
After going 20 innings without scoring with a five-game drought without a base hit with a man in scoring position, Beloit scored their first run in the sixth on back-to-back doubles by Kyle Nowlin and Miguel Mercedes. Both sluggers recorded their team-best 25th two-bagger of the season while Nowlin bumped his hitting streak up to 11 straight games. Jesus Lopez highlighted his three-hit performance with an RBI double in the eighth. Josh Vidales went 2-for-4 and eight of the Snappers nine hitters recorded a base hit to total 11 knocks.
